Inauguration 2009

The Washington Peace Center worked very hard to bring out the message of peace and justice on this Inauguration day, 2009.  Our signs , which read "Mr. President, I Hope for __________. Let's Make It Happen!", were mentioned in Boston.com, Thai Indian, The Indiana Gazette, and Maureen Dowd's column in NY Times


Washington Peace Center and Affiliated Groups Interviewed in planning for Inauguration 2009

The Washington Peace Center, and other groups affiliated with us, were interviewed a great deal leading up to the Inauguration, by the Washington Post and McClatchy.  We discussed in depth the future of the peace and justice movements in this country, and how we will act with the new Obama Administration.


Washington Peace Center Co-Coordinator Sonia Silbert in the Washington Post.

Washington Peace Center Co-Coordinator Sonia Silbert recently wrote a fantastic op-ed piece that was published in the Washington Post, criticizing the Post for claiming that there was no peace and justice movement in this country. 


Washington Peace Center Co-Coordinator Sonia Silbert on the RNC 2009 Protests.

Washington Peace Center Co-Coordinator Sonia Silbert bore witness to the police abuse, mass arrests, and raids on activist houses which defined this past year's RNC, and her detailed accounts of the crimes against activists gave her great coverage by progressive bloggers.
